About Modern Woodmen:
Modern Woodmen is about people. Created for our members. Owned and operated by them too. Together, were here for each other, for our families and for the communities we love. We are a member-owned fraternal financial services organization.Together with over 700,000 members, weve been touching lives and securing futures since 1883. Modern Woodmen's financial strength is anchored in a robust asset base of $17.14 billion. Guided by a prudent investment philosophy, the organization focuses on high-quality, diversified investments with high industry ratings from A.M. Best and KBRA. With a surplus of $2.42 billion and a solvency ratio of 116.41%, Modern Woodmen is committed to ensuring additional protection for its members, affirming its dedication to long-term financial stability.

About the Position:
The Housing Division Manager (U) is a senior leadership role within the City of San Bernardino's Community Development & Housing Department, providing high-level oversight and strategic direction for all housing programs and initiatives. Reporting to the Deputy Director, this position plays a critical role in advancing the City's housing goals through the effective management of federally and state-funded programs, including HOME, CDBG, and other housing-related grants.
This role offers a unique opportunity to lead complex housing initiatives with significant autonomy and executive-level influence. The Housing Division Manager oversees program planning, policy development, budgeting, grant administration, and compliance while collaborating with internal departments, HUD, legal counsel, auditors, developers, and community stakeholders. The incumbent also supervises and develops professional staff, prepares reports and presentations for City Council and advisory boards, and ensures housing programs are delivered efficiently, transparently, and in full compliance with regulatory requirements.
The purpose of this recruitment is to establish an eligibility list only and does not guarantee an immediate appointment.
The Ideal Candidate:
The ideal candidate is a seasoned housing development and project management professional with a proven track record delivering affordable housing projects from concept through completion in a public-sector environment. They bring deep working knowledge of state and federal housing finance programs and understand how to translate policy goals into built housing outcomes.
This individual is comfortable operating with a high degree of independence and serves as a trusted advisor to executive leadership on complex housing development, financing, and regulatory matters. They thrive in fast-paced, resource-constrained environments and are motivated by the opportunity to produce tangible housing solutions in a community with significant need.
The successful candidate will demonstrate the ability to:
* Lead and mentor professional staff responsible for housing development, finance, and compliance
* Manage the full lifecycle of affordable housing projects, including feasibility analysis, developer selection, underwriting, construction oversight, and project closeout
* Administer and strategically deploy housing funds such as HOME, CDBG, PLHA, and related sources to support new housing production
* Work effectively with affordable housing developers, lenders, consultants, legal counsel, and regulatory agencies
* Ensure compliance with state and federal requirements while maintaining a focus on timely project delivery
* Analyze complex financial, operational, and policy issues related to housing development and recommend actionable solutions
* Communicate clearly and confidently with City leadership, elected officials, developers, and the public
This position is focused on housing development and project delivery rather than rental assistance or voucher program administration.
A Day in the Life:
No two days are exactly alike for the Housing Division Manager. A typical day may include a blend of strategic planning, staff leadership, and stakeholder engagement.
The day might begin by reviewing housing program performance, grant expenditures, or HUD compliance updates before meeting with division staff to discuss project timelines, funding benchmarks, and emerging priorities. Throughout the day, the Housing Division Manager may collaborate with the Finance Department on budgets, consult with legal counsel on housing agreements, or coordinate with developers and community partners on active or proposed projects.
Time is also spent preparing staff reports, reviewing grant applications or proposals, and developing work plans and quarterly reports for federally funded programs. The role frequently involves engaging with the HUD Los Angeles Office, responding to audits or monitoring reviews, and ensuring all housing activities align with local, state, and federal requirements.
In the afternoon or evening, the Housing Division Manager may present recommendations to City Council, advisory boards, or community groups-advocating for housing initiatives that support equitable growth and long-term community stability.
Each day offers the opportunity to lead, problem-solve, and directly contribute to shaping the future of housing in the City of San Bernardino.
